Steam version:

oblivion and steam not in C:program files  (archive invalidation, OBSE and pluggy often does not work right )

No Nexus Modmanager

 

And archive invalidation/redirection you can do manually.  You need a empty bsa file, put it in your data folder, and add the entry in your Oblivion ini.
